Hey Mirela,

Handing off the snapshot test suite for the Plumquist component library before I'm out next week. Most of it is stable now — the flaky ones were the date-picker and the toast stack, both fixed by freezing the clock in the harness. When reviewing PRs, regenerate snapshots locally rather than trusting CI artifacts. One gotcha: the renderer needs the exact settings the pipeline uses, otherwise diffs explode. Here's the current config for reference.

deployment values, bahop-tahog:
[kasvan]
port = 11211
team = kasdor
host = kasvan.orvexforge.example
region = lower-3
access_code = ac_76e68d
timeout_ms = 2000

## Building Access — Spares Room (Hullbrook Annex)

Contractors: the spare hardware room is down the east corridor on the ground floor, third door on the left. Sign in at the front desk first and grab a visitor lanyard. Anything you take out, jot it in the blue logbook — yes, even the little stuff. The door self-locks, so don't wedge it. To get in, punch in the code below.

staff pass of hagug-taguf = bdg-HJ-9

## v2.4.0 — Alertfold deduplicator

Changed: dedup window widened from 90s to 5m for flapping checks; fingerprints now include the originating cluster so cross-region incidents no longer collapse into one alert. Fixed: suppressed alerts re-fire correctly after an acknowledgement expires. Removed: the legacy regex grouping rules, which silently dropped paging for the Quarrystone batch jobs. Migration requires redeploying the sidecar on all Helmwick nodes. For rationale or rollback questions, contact the release owner listed below.

signatory, yahog-badug: Quenix Ulaael

## Runbook: Lattice Components — version pinning

Support team: when a customer reports mismatched widgets, first check which Lattice Components release their tenant is pinned to. We publish majors quarterly; tenants must not float on latest. If a rollback is requested, confirm the pin in the tenant manifest before escalating to the platform crew. The canonical version and registry settings are shown below.

service settings:
ralael:
  pin: 7453
  tenant: zorath
  seal: seal_087806e4
  metrics_host: metrics.ralael.paliqworks.example
  standby_team: fraath
  escalation: praok-istiel
  nonce: 10e083